This episode covers a challenging kayaking journey to Lord Howe Island, battery issues, and extreme paddling conditions.

The guest shares their experience of paddling for 26 hours, including an 8-hour sprint against a strong current. They discuss the initial lack of knowledge about Lord Howe Island and the difficulties faced upon arrival.

Details about the currents and wind conditions highlight the unpredictability of the journey. The guest describes the physical demands of the trip and the impact of equipment failure on their adventure.
